aboutsummaryrefslogtreecommitdiff
path: root/gcc/dwarf2.h
diff options
context:
space:
mode:
authorJoseph Myers <joseph@codesourcery.com>2006-04-01 01:21:46 +0100
committerJoseph Myers <jsm28@gcc.gnu.org>2006-04-01 01:21:46 +0100
commit0c33762a475087dc1996f79e400c5092863f27bf (patch)
treeadd6ca4e576419f3085163151567cac5bd7be27c /gcc/dwarf2.h
parent771cdc9426f20e51c26c136e42ccb9036c3b1f37 (diff)
downloadgcc-0c33762a475087dc1996f79e400c5092863f27bf.zip
gcc-0c33762a475087dc1996f79e400c5092863f27bf.tar.gz
gcc-0c33762a475087dc1996f79e400c5092863f27bf.tar.bz2
dwarf2.h (DW64_CIE_ID): Define.
* dwarf2.h (DW64_CIE_ID): Define. * dwarf2out.c (DWARF_CIE_ID): Define. (output_call_frame_info): Output 0xffffffff before standard 8-byte length header. Use DWARF_CIE_ID. (value_format): Use DW_FORM_data4 or DW_FORM_data8 for dw_val_class_loc_list depending on DWARF_OFFSET_SIZE. From-SVN: r112601
Diffstat (limited to 'gcc/dwarf2.h')
-rw-r--r--gcc/dwarf2.h1
1 files changed, 1 insertions, 0 deletions
diff --git a/gcc/dwarf2.h b/gcc/dwarf2.h
index b5c342e..3118837 100644
--- a/gcc/dwarf2.h
+++ b/gcc/dwarf2.h
@@ -757,6 +757,7 @@ enum dwarf_call_frame_info
};
#define DW_CIE_ID 0xffffffff
+#define DW64_CIE_ID 0xffffffffffffffffULL
#define DW_CIE_VERSION 1
#define DW_CFA_extended 0